Breakfast at a lovely cafe in Wolverhampton with my son, Josh, before dashing to New Road, Worcester to see my team, Warwickshire, win the County Championship. After last year's last day missing out on it, this win today against the 'old' enemy was all the sweeter.

Actually Worcestershire couldn't have done any more to make it a fabulous day. their team capitulated on que with the last three wickets all bowled, the steward at the gate had been extremely friendly and welcoming and the celebrations by the pavilion on the pitch afterwards were dignified and tremendous. weather perfect too.

The only blemish was the lack of the home made cakes in the ladies' pavilion. On tuesday a highlight of the day, competing with getting Worcester out in the first session, had been the the lovely cakes and coffee.
